In nature, beeswax functions as a structural vessel: the honeycomb. Similarly, I use beeswax to investigate the structural container of the figure in which I embed with a myriad of random, brittle, quirky thoughts – one’s inner dialogue.
These figures are multiple castings from an original clay sculpture from which a rubber mold was created. Plied with or cast with found objects and materials, carved into, melted with a blow torch, even recast.

Artist signature and details are hand printed on the underside. Caring for this piece is simple dusting. Encaustic does not respond well to extreme fluctuations in temperature – Do not freeze or leave in a hot vehicle.
